Utilizing AI for CTA Copy
One of the most powerful tools available for improving CTA performance is AI text generation, specifically using LLMs. These models can generate compelling and persuasive CTA copy tailored to specific audiences. The approach involves several key components:
Understanding Audience Personas
Before writing CTA copy, it is essential to understand the audience personas. This understanding includes demographics, pain points, desires, and motivation types. For instance, millennials might respond more positively to CTAs that emphasize savings and experiences, while older audiences may engage better with security-focused approaches. Marketers can create detailed profiles for each persona, which helps in crafting specific messaging that resonates.
Generating Persuasive CTA Copy
Once the audience personas are established, LLM can produce various versions of CTA messages, enabling marketers to A/B test different approaches. Here are integral aspects of effective CTA copy generated with AI:
- Action-Oriented Language: Phrases like “Grab Your Free Trial” or “Start Your Journey Today” create a sense of urgency, prompting users to take action.
- Value Proposition Focus: Highlighting benefits can shift user perception. For example, “Join Our Community for Exclusive Insights!” emphasizes the advantages of signing up.
- Personalization: Using data inputs, LLMs can craft personalized messages, such as “See What Other Users Like You Are Discovering!” which speaks directly to the user.
By generating customized CTA copy that resonates directly with the target audience, businesses can expect higher engagement rates. Additionally, continually refreshing CTA copy with AI can keep the messaging relevant and timely.

Segmentation for Targeted Messaging
Segmentation involves dividing the audience into smaller groups based on shared characteristics. With AI, it is possible to automate this process using user data. Segmentation strategies include:
- Demographic Segmentation: Tailoring CTAs based on age, gender, or location increases relevance.
- Behavioral Segmentation: Grouping users based on their actions can lead to more specific CTAs, such as targeting abandoned cart users with messages like “Complete Your Purchase and Enjoy 10% Off!”
- Psychographic Segmentation: Understanding users’ interests and lifestyle choices can guide CTA designs toward what resonates—be it luxury-focused or budget-friendly messaging.
Insightful segmentation allows marketers to engage their target audience in a meaningful way, enhancing the likelihood of conversions. Additionally, employing dynamic content that shifts based on user segments ensures that messaging remains pertinent as audience characteristics change.
Color Psychology in CTA Design
The design of a CTA extends beyond its textual elements; emotional response to colors significantly influences user interaction. The psychology of color should therefore be a critical factor when designing CTAs. Each color communicates different feelings and has the potential to evoke various emotional responses.
The Power of Color Choices
Understanding color psychology involves recognizing how specific colors affect user behavior. Here are some common colors along with their typical associations:
- Red: This color creates a sense of urgency and can stimulate quick actions. It’s often used in clearance and sale promotions.
- Green: Associated with growth, safety, and tranquility, green is effective for CTAs involving downloads, subscriptions, or sign-ups.
- Blue: Known for conveying trust and reliability, blue is often used by tech and finance companies.
- Orange: This color combines the energy of red and the cheerfulness of yellow, making it perfect for CTAs that encourage engagement.
Marketers should consider the aesthetics of their websites and the emotions they wish to elicit from users when choosing colors for their CTAs. For instance, using a contrasting color for a CTA button can make it more noticeable, thus improving click rates.
Tracking Conversions
The process of tracking conversions is essential in determining the effectiveness of CTAs. By implementing various tracking methods, marketers can measure how users interact with CTAs and optimize accordingly.
Setting Up Tracking Tools
Marketers can utilize several analytics tools to track conversions effectively:
- Google Analytics: This powerful tool provides insights into website performance, including user behavior flows and conversion rates.
- A/B Testing Tools: Software such as Optimizely or VWO allows for testing different versions of CTAs to identify which performs better.
- Heatmaps: By using heat mapping tools like Hotjar, marketers can visually assess where users are clicking most frequently, revealing effective placements.
Integrating these tools enables marketers to create a comprehensive view of user interactions with CTAs, which is essential for informed decision-making.
